Jacobs is seeking an experienced HVAC Designer to join our Building Mechanical team within the Advanced Manufacturing Group. You will help deliver innovative HVAC design solutions for heavy industrial clients, working with engineers and designers on field investigations, equipment sizing and selection, and construction design packages. You will be accountable for the schedule and technical quality of challenging engineering tasks as you gain familiarity with the client’s expectations, scope, budget, and schedule. Responsibilities
Layout and design of HVAC systems Development of conceptual design and preliminary design documents, including sizing calculations, Air Flow Diagrams (AFDs), P&IDs, and general arrangements Development of final construction documents for HVAC systems (e.g., chilled water, cooling water) Coordination with other disciplines Qualifications
At least ten (10) years of experience in the design of HVAC systems for industrial facilities Proficiency in Revit Thorough knowledge of codes and standards related to HVAC design Adaptability to work in a fast-paced team environment with multiple deadlines Ability to collaborate with the project team remotely Preferred/Ideally You’ll Also Have
Software experience in AutoCAD, Carrier HAP, Trane Trace 700, and Trane Trace 3D Experience in the design of plumbing/utility systems Base pay range
